Description: TeamViewer is a remote access and remote control software that allows users to connect to devices securely over the Internet. Its main functionality lies in the ability to control a computer from another device, facilitating technical support, online collaboration, and file transfer. TeamViewer is known for its intuitive interface and ease of use, making it a popular tool for both individual users and businesses. Additionally, it offers features such as video conferencing, real-time chat, and the ability to access various devices, which enhances its utility in collaborative work environments. Security is a priority for TeamViewer, which uses end-to-end encryption to protect connections and ensure data privacy. Its compatibility with multiple platforms, including various desktop and mobile operating systems, makes it accessible to a wide range of users, reinforcing its position as a comprehensive solution for remote access and online collaboration.
History: TeamViewer was founded in 2005 by the German company TeamViewer GmbH. Since its launch, it has significantly evolved, expanding its features and enhancing its security. In 2011, TeamViewer became one of the first programs to offer support for mobile devices, marking a milestone in its development. Over the years, it has been adopted by millions of users worldwide, becoming an essential tool for technical support and remote collaboration.
Uses: TeamViewer is primarily used for remote technical support, allowing technicians to access clients’ computers to resolve issues without being physically present. It is also employed in business environments to facilitate collaboration among distributed teams, enabling team members to work together on projects in real-time. Additionally, it is useful for file transfer between devices and for conducting online presentations.
Examples: A practical example of using TeamViewer is when a support technician accesses a client’s computer to troubleshoot a software issue. Another example is a virtual meeting where several team members use TeamViewer to collaborate on a project, sharing screens and files in real-time.
